Transaction 626dbdb0df66496187e3d45c72418445af2809524579b1d1e1a0baee5bd8916f
1 Input
1 Output
-
626dbdb0df66496187e3d45c72418445af2809524579b1d1e1a0baee5bd8916f:0
- value
- 587770
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ca764c1d326a09c54eccb7a1ad63ae1a332c7d9 OP_EQUAL
- address
- 35m8BhDuDJPN1qjyxZLS71RP4YQ5Zs4D1n